Rowan University School of Osteopathic Medicine: 3.65: 503: 7%: 5003: 494: …For more than a quarter of a century, MSUCOM has been a leader in the osteopathic profession. In 1969, there were five osteopathic colleges when the Michigan Legislature and the governor agreed to create MSUCOM as the first college of osteopathic medicine to receive state funding. OU-COM was founded for the express purpose of providing outstanding primary care physicians for the state of Ohio. Baccalaureate degree (or equivalent) from an institution accredited by an agency recognized by the US Department of Education. An overall cumulative and science grade point average (GPA) of 3.0 or higher on a 4.0 scale.
